Caretaker Assistants

Fairly allows caretakers to invite assistants to join the care team for a specific home. This allows caretakers to collaborate with their team efficiently on Fairly, which helps streamline home management and improves communication with guests. Below, we'll walk you through how to manage caretaker assistants effectively.

What Are Caretaker Assistants?

Caretaker assistants can be added to a home's care team by the primary caretaker. They have access to essential tools for managing the home and communicating with guests, but will not be paid directly through Fairly.

Inviting a Caretaker Assistant

To invite an assistant to your team:

  1. Navigate to the Listing tab of the home you want to manage.

  2. Go to the Team section.

  3. Click Add Assistant.

  4. Enter the assistant's name and email address.

  5. Send the invitation.

Your assistant will receive an email to create a Fairly account with a simplified onboarding experience. Once they complete the setup, they will be visible in the Team section to the entire care team.

Assistant Permissions

Caretaker assistants can:

  • Message with Guests: They can communicate with guests directly. Their name and photo will display during the conversation, but messages will still show as sent by Fairly on external channels (e.g., Airbnb, Vrbo).

  • Mark a Home as Clean: They can mark the home as cleaned after reservations.

  • Manage Reservations: They can manage changes to reservations, including refunds and cancellations.

Note: Assistants will not see the cleaning fee or the confirmation message that typically indicates the fee has been received.

Removing a Caretaker Assistant

If you need to remove an assistant from the care team:

  1. Go to the Listing tab.

  2. Click on the Team section.

  3. Find the assistant you want to remove.

  4. Click the three dots and then Remove option next to their name.

They will no longer have access to the home or its communication tools.


FAQ

  • Q: Will guests know the assistant is not the primary caretaker?
    A: Guests will not the assistant's name and photo during conversations, the messages will still appear as sent by Fairly. However in Fairly Messaging, you will see the name and photo of the caretaker or assistant who is responding to the guest.

  • Q: Can assistants invite more people to the team?
    A: No, only the primary caretaker can invite or remove assistants.

  • Q: Is the assistant automatically added to all of the homes a primary caretaker cares for?

    A: No, the primary caretaker needs to invite them to the care team for each specific home they would like them to support.

  • Q: Will assistants be paid for cleans they complete?

    A: No, primary caretakers need to facilitate payment outside of Fairly. This means the primary caretaker will have all revenue from all assistants’ cleans on their 1099 at the end of the year.
